最近有不少开发者反映在使用VSCode的时候,无法识别.vue文件。这种情况主要是因为Vue的组件文件是以.vue后缀名结尾而不是常见的.js或.html文件,导致VSCode无法识别文件类型。
要解决这个问题,我们可以使用VSCode的插件Vue Language Features。
1. 打开VSCode
2. 进入插件市场搜索Vue Language Features
3. 安装插件
4. 重新启动VSCode
安装完成之后,我们会发现,VSCode能识别.vue文件的语法了!而且还能像识别html和JavaScript代码一样进行自动补全和语法提示。
如果我们在.vue文件中使用了一些其他的语言或者框架,例如TypeScript或React等,可以使用对应的插件来进一步增强VSCode的功能。
1. 进入插件市场
2. 搜索要使用的插件,例如TypeScript或React等
3. 安装插件
4. 重新启动VSCode
除了安装插件外,我们还可以手动更改VSCode的设置,使其能够识别.vue文件。我们只需要打开VSCode的设置,找到“文件关联”选项,添加.vue文件,将其关联到HTML文件类型即可。
1. 打开VSCode的设置
2. 找到“文件关联”选项
3. 添加.vue文件
4. 将其关联到HTML文件类型
这种方法适用于所有的文件类型识别问题,只需要找到对应文件类型的后缀名和相应的关联文件类型即可。
在使用VSCode进行Vue开发的时候,我们还可以使用一些额外的插件来提高开发效率。例如:
- Vetur:提供大量对Vue开发的支持,包括语法高亮、错误提示、代码格式化等功能
- Vue 2.x Snippets:提供常用的Vue代码片段,快速输入模板代码
- Vue Peek:点击组件中的模板标签可以跳转到该组件的源代码
以上插件只是众多适用于VSCode的Vue插件之一,不同的插件能够满足不同的需求,根据自己的开发需要进行选择和安装即可。
综上所述,VSCode无法识别Vue组件的问题只需要安装对应的插件或手动更改VSCode的设置即可解决。除此之外,我们还可以使用更多的Vue插件来提高开发效率和代码的质量。